X-Git-Url: http://git.roojs.org/?p=Pman.Core;a=blobdiff_plain;f=widgets%2FSecurePass.js;h=764b8f38234b7cca09bc381e48ce558a086d0f67;hp=7ae9975dbecac22594f2f7ae3e968669a85fe45c;hb=e0fdfd8da6f047373198614748cb541b8af32975;hpb=9c2a8cda52a77d532ea142dd053f89f1ef744fc2 diff --git a/widgets/SecurePass.js b/widgets/SecurePass.js index 7ae9975d..764b8f38 100644 --- a/widgets/SecurePass.js +++ b/widgets/SecurePass.js @@ -296,6 +296,7 @@ Ext.extend(Ext.form.SecurePass, Ext.form.TextField, { // private SafariOnKeyDown : function(event){ + var isSelectAll = false; if(this.el.dom.selectionEnd > 0){ isSelectAll = (this.el.dom.selectionEnd - this.el.dom.selectionStart - this.getValue().length == 0) ? true : false; @@ -304,7 +305,7 @@ Ext.extend(Ext.form.SecurePass, Ext.form.TextField, { event.preventDefault(); this.setValue(''); return; - }; + }; if(isSelectAll){ // backspace and delete key event.preventDefault(); this.setValue(String.fromCharCode(charCode));